Ingredients:
  • Peanut Butter (Roasted Peanuts, Sugar, Hydrogenated Vegetable Oil [Cottonseed, Soybean and Rapeseed Oil] To Prevent Separation, Salt), Pea Protein, Peanut Oil. Contains: Peanuts.

Lead warning on plant-based protein: read Consumer Reports' testing of protein powder published earlier this year. Many (all?) of the plant-based powders had significantly higher levels of lead.

The ingredient they're using here is pea protein. Consumed in moderation I'm sure it is fine, but especially for kids or people who eat a lot of PB - like a 12-pack buyer! - may want to treat peanut butter like the fat that it is and get protein elsewhere. It's pretty widely known in the food industry now that "PROTEIN" is a health halo that consumers pay more for, so we're going to start seeing a lot more of it everywhere.
